I was watching iJustine play her new Fortnite game, “Creative Map Robot Ranch”! The more she failed, the worse she got at expressing her frustration. She told herself, “Be Better.” It was hilarious to hear her frustration with herself and simultaneously encouraging herself to be better. I think we all get caught in this in-between place. We get caught where we are frustrated with ourselves but encourage ourselves simultaneously. It was eye-opening to see this happen in real-time.

Watching iJustine navigate through the challenges of the game, I couldn’t help but relate to her struggles. It reminded me of when I’ve faced setbacks and felt like I was failing. In those moments, it’s easy to get caught up in negative self-talk and doubt our capabilities.

But what struck me the most was iJustin’s ability to encourage herself to improve. Despite her frustration with herself, she never gave up. Instead, she used her failures as fuel to push herself further. It was a powerful reminder that growth and improvement often come from embracing and learning from our mistakes. Not to mention, they can often happen simultaneously.

I realize that this in-between place of frustration and self-encouragement is where true growth happens. It’s a space where we acknowledge our shortcomings and push ourselves to overcome them. It’s a reminder that progress is not always linear and that setbacks are just stepping stones towards success.

Witnessing iJustine’s journey in real-time was truly eye-opening. It made me reflect on my approach to challenges and better ways to navigate the in-between. Instead of letting frustration consume me, I now strive to channel it into motivation, just like iJustine did.

So, the next time I find myself caught in the in-between, I will remember iJustine’s words: “Be Better.” I will embrace my frustrations, learn from my failures, and use them as catalysts for growth. Because in the end, it’s not about how many times we fall but how many times we rise and become better versions of ourselves.
